Transaction 876d499ad7c815f320ab9cc0c5909632a65024a9049efac95dc3713c0e3ccab9
1 Input
1 Output
-
876d499ad7c815f320ab9cc0c5909632a65024a9049efac95dc3713c0e3ccab9:0
- value
- 132814
- script pubkey
- OP_0 OP_PUSHBYTES_20 396fcbf33639030183d841ae2aa5a1b29bd603f0
- address
- bc1q89huhuek8ypsrq7cgxhz4fdpk2davqlsmyvnfr